FT62 JGY is a 2012 Vauxhall Vivaro in Black with a 1,995c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 14 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 71.4%.

Across all 2012 Vauxhall Vivaro models, the average MOT pass rate is 67.7% with a typical mileage of 102,326 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.

The most common reason a Vauxhall Vivaro fails its MOT is track rod end ball joint has excessive play, accounting for 144,341 recorded failures. If you're considering buying FT62 JGY,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.

The Vauxhall Vivaro typically stays on UK roads for around 24 years. At 14 years old, this Vauxhall Vivaro is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
